The canal was opened in and ran from Taunton and joined the River Parrett at Huntworth. The engineer for the canal was James Hollinsworth. In a further Act was obtained authorising the extension from Huntworth to Bridgwater and the building of the dock and its entrance lock to the River Parrett.

The Bridgwater and Taunton Canal is a canal in the south-west of England between Bridgwater and Taunton, opened in and linking the River Tone to the River Parrett. There were a number of abortive schemes to link the Bristol Channel to the English Channel by waterway in the 18th and early 19th : Ronald Cohn Jesse Russell.

Otter in the Bridgwater & Taunton Canal that I saw on my commute to work. The new canal was to be known as the Bridgwater & Taunton Canal although it did not actually start in Bridgwater. The new company were obviously very keen this time and work began straight away - this was probably because plans were still underway to build the English & Bristol Channels Ship Canal from Bridgwater to Seaton.

In World War II the Bridgwater and Taunton Canal formed part of the Taunton Stop Line, designed to prevent the advance of a German invasion. Pillboxes can still be seen along its length.
